leatha_g 4 Posted January 22, 2005 I hiested this from Smartbandsters - Jessie Ahroni. I think it's a very good analogy.. Anybody can stop their car by driving into a brick wall. It takes a lot more skill to stop it two inches before the wall. And it's the same with the band: it takes more skill to stop at the subtle signals that you've had enough to eat. Anybody can learn to stop when they've pouch packed, they're stuffed or they're about to throw up. That's not the best way to use your band. That's a case of letting the band do all the work.
